Google Chrome Vulnerabilities: 79 Flaws, 14 Critical — What You Need to Know Now

In a startling revelation for internet users worldwide, Google has released a significant security update for its popular Chrome browser, addressing a staggering 79 vulnerabilities. Among these vulnerabilities, a concerning 14 have been rated critical, prompting urgent calls for users to update their browsers immediately. Given that Chrome is utilized by billions of individuals globally, the implications of these Google Chrome vulnerabilities are profound and far-reaching.

What Are Critical Vulnerabilities?

Critical vulnerabilities are security flaws that can be exploited by attackers to gain unauthorized access to a user’s system. These may lead to a variety of malicious activities, including:

  • Drive-by attacks: Malicious websites that install malware without user consent.
  • Data theft: Unauthorized access to sensitive personal or corporate information.
  • Credential compromise: Attackers hijacking login credentials to take control of user accounts.

Each of these scenarios is a worst-case outcome for users, making the urgency to update Google Chrome all the more critical.

What’s Inside the Update?

Among the 79 vulnerabilities patched, Google has categorized 14 as critical. These critical vulnerabilities typically involve memory management issues, which can lead to arbitrary code execution — a scenario where an attacker can run any code on the victim’s machine. This is particularly alarming as it may allow attackers to install malware, steal information, or even launch further attacks from the user’s system.

Steps to Secure Your Chrome Browser

To ensure you are protected against these newly identified Google Chrome vulnerabilities, follow these simple steps:

  • Check for Updates: Open your Chrome browser, click on the three vertical dots in the upper right corner, and navigate to Help > About Google Chrome. Chrome will automatically check for updates and install them.
  • Restart Your Browser: After updates are installed, restart Chrome to apply the changes.
  • Consider Security Extensions: Use reputable security extensions to add an extra layer of protection against malware and phishing attacks.
